Beaver Deaths Linked to Tularemia Outbreak in Summit and Wasatch Counties

Park City, Utah – Wildlife officials in Utah have issued a health alert after the discovery of nine deceased beavers across Summit and Wasatch counties. Three of the beavers tested positive for tularemia, a contagious disease that poses a risk to both wildlife and humans. Emergency Summit Called at Churchill Downs After 12 Horse Fatalities

LEXINGTON, Ky. – An emergency summit is set to take place on Tuesday involving horse racing’s oversight authority, Churchill Downs, Kentucky’s racing commission, and the HISA veterinary teams following the tragic death of 12 horses in the past month at the iconic Kentucky Derby venue. The Horseracing Integrity and Safety Authority (HISA) announced plans to review information and analysis from the recent fatalities. Explosion and Fire Injures One at Lee’s Summit Ranch

LEE’S SUMMIT, Mo. – A person sustained injuries in an explosion and subsequent structure fire at Rising Star Ranch in Lee’s Summit early Saturday morning. The Lee’s Summit Fire Department received the call around 1:37 a.m. and responded to the blaze at the horse boarding stable located at 2807 NW Chipman Road.
